				<description>&lt;p&gt;&lt;img src=&#34;http://warm-ir-heater-haven.com/images/56a43b7fb2bcd00776407a4fef500b47.jpg&#34; alt=&#34;ceramic warming station IR emitter&#34;&gt;&lt;/p&gt;&#xA;&lt;p&gt;In a busy kitchen, heat is more than temperature—it&amp;rsquo;s timing, placement, and control. When the rush hits, a deck oven that can&amp;rsquo;t recover fast enough, or a holding cabinet that dries out pizza crust, costs you consistency and money. Ceramic infrared emitters cut through that pressure by delivering direct radiant energy that hits the product, not the air.&#xA;&lt;strong&gt;What matters under the hood&lt;/strong&gt;&#xA;Our ceramic IR emitter puts out focused short-to-medium wave infrared, so surfaces heat quickly without driving up the baking chamber air temperature. That translates to faster recovery after door swings and tighter control over the product surface temp. The ceramic body gives you thermal stability and real mechanical strength, and the emitter is built to take the daily grind—on/off, hot/cold, service after service. The specs are chosen for actual kitchens: standard voltage options, a compact shape that fits &lt;a href=&#34;https://o-yate.com&#34;&gt;tight&lt;/a&gt; oven cavities, and mounting setups that match common equipment footprints.&#xA;&lt;strong&gt;Where it earns its keep&lt;/strong&gt;&#xA;On pizza service, the emitter keeps the stone hearth responsive, helping cheese set and crust blister without scorching. In bakery work, it stabilizes the radiant profile near the deck, supporting even crust color and caramelization on bread and pastries. For food warming and holding, it holds plated dishes at safe serving temperatures while keeping moisture loss to a minimum—proteins stay juicy, fries stay crisp longer. In grill-focused operations, it helps &lt;a href=&#34;https://henruite.com&#34;&gt;maintain&lt;/a&gt; steady sear heat across the cooking surface. The result is fewer underdone or overdone batches, faster turn-in-seat, and less energy per cycle because the heat goes exactly where it&amp;rsquo;s needed.&#xA;&lt;strong&gt;What to watch for&lt;/strong&gt;&#xA;Infrared is direct, so clearance to food and equipment surfaces matters. Installation spacing and orientation have to follow the unit&amp;rsquo;s published guidelines to avoid hot spots and to protect components from grease and cleaning sprays. Compatibility comes down to the oven&amp;rsquo;s control type and available mounting points—confirm voltage, terminal layout, and cavity dimensions &lt;a href=&#34;https://goldisgood.com&#34;&gt;before&lt;/a&gt; ordering. When you match it to the right oven, a ceramic IR emitter is a straightforward upgrade that makes heat &lt;a href=&#34;https://o-yate.net&#34;&gt;behave&lt;/a&gt; the way service demands.&lt;/p&gt;</description>
